Document Description
The Wal-Mart Expansion Project consists of a proposal to enlarge an existing Wal-Mart retail store in the City of Santee, CA, from its current size of 131,220 s.f. to 180,339 s.f., thereby adding 49,119 s.f. The existing Wal-Mart store sells general consumer merchandise, including household and soft goods, automotive supplies, electronics, pharmaceuticals, limited food items, clothing, kitchenware, hardware, sporting goods, and a variety of other merchandise. The proposed expansion would allow the business to offer a larger selection of groceries to its customers. An application to amend the City of Santee Town Center Specific Plan has also been submitted to clarify that the sale of groceries in conjunction with other retail sales is an allowed use in the Town Center zone. Accompanying the proposed store expansion would be the development of new parking, mostly on a 5.26 acre undeveloped lot situated adjacent to and immediately south of the existing Wal-Mart store site. Development of the undeveloped lot would necessitate the approval of a merger of two parcels as well as abandonment and/or relocation of easements on the site, including water, utilities, and access/open space easements. The merger would eliminate the lot line separating the 14.78-acre lot on which the existing Wal-Mart is located and the 5.26 acre undeveloped parcel needed for the expansion and additional parking. Landscaping and infrastructure improvements would also be constructed.
